Do satin and velvet go together?

Satin and velvet can indeed go together, creating a luxurious and sophisticated look when used thoughtfully in fashion or interior design. These two fabrics complement each other well, with satin offering a smooth, shiny finish and velvet providing a rich, textured appearance. When combined, they can elevate the aesthetic of any outfit or space.

What Makes Satin and Velvet a Good Combination?

Satin and velvet are both luxurious fabrics known for their elegant appearance. Satin is characterized by its glossy surface and smooth texture, while velvet is recognized for its soft, plush feel and depth of color. Together, they create a visually appealing contrast that can add dimension and interest to any design.

  • Contrast in Texture: Satin’s sleekness contrasts beautifully with velvet’s plushness.
  • Color Depth: Velvet’s rich hues can enhance satin’s light-reflecting qualities.
  • Versatility: Both fabrics can be used in various settings, from formal wear to home decor.

How to Pair Satin and Velvet in Fashion?

When incorporating satin and velvet into fashion, balance and context are key. Here are some tips to create a cohesive look:

  • Color Coordination: Choose complementary or contrasting colors to create a harmonious outfit.
  • Layering: Use satin for blouses or dresses and velvet for outerwear or accessories like scarves and handbags.
  • Occasion Appropriateness: Reserve this combination for formal events or occasions that call for a touch of elegance.

Example Outfit Ideas

  1. Evening Gown: A satin dress paired with a velvet shawl or clutch.
  2. Casual Luxe: Satin blouse with velvet trousers or a velvet blazer.
  3. Accessorizing: Velvet shoes or a belt with a satin ensemble.

Can Satin and Velvet Be Used Together in Interior Design?

Absolutely! Satin and velvet can enhance the aesthetic of any room. Here’s how to use them effectively in home decor:

  • Accent Pieces: Velvet cushions on a satin-upholstered sofa create a plush, inviting look.
  • Drapery: Combine satin curtains with velvet tiebacks for a sophisticated window treatment.
  • Bedding: A satin duvet with velvet throw pillows adds luxury to a bedroom.

Practical Examples

  • Living Room: A velvet armchair paired with satin curtains.
  • Bedroom: Satin bedspread with a velvet headboard.
  • Dining Room: Velvet dining chairs with satin table runners.

Is Satin More Durable Than Velvet?

Satin is generally less durable than velvet and can be prone to snagging. Velvet, with its thicker pile, tends to be more robust and can withstand more wear and tear, making it suitable for high-traffic areas or frequently used items.

Can You Mix Satin and Velvet in a Single Outfit?

Yes, mixing satin and velvet in a single outfit is not only possible but can be very stylish. The key is to balance the textures and ensure the colors complement each other. For instance, a satin skirt with a velvet top can create a chic and elegant look.

What Colors Work Best When Combining Satin and Velvet?

Neutral tones like black, white, and beige are classic choices that work well. However, jewel tones such as emerald green, royal blue, and deep burgundy can also create a striking visual impact when used in satin and velvet combinations.

How Do You Care for Satin and Velvet Items?

Both fabrics require gentle care. Satin should be hand-washed or dry-cleaned to maintain its sheen, while velvet often requires professional cleaning to preserve its texture. Always check the care label for specific instructions.

Are Satin and Velvet Suitable for All Seasons?

Satin is lightweight and breathable, making it suitable for warmer months. Velvet, being thicker and more insulating, is ideal for cooler weather. Together, they can be used year-round by adjusting the proportions and layering appropriately.
